M=(6-1)/(8-5)=5/3
y=5x/3+b, using (5,1)
1=25/3+b
b=-22/3
y=(5x-22)/3
...
m=(8-3)/(-1--4)=5/3...
y=5x/3+b, using (-1,8)
8=-5/3+b
b=29/3
y=(5x+29)/3
Since they have the same slope and difference y-intercepts they are parallel lines and will never intersect.

Step-by-step explanation:
The question is incomplete; However
![A = (-2, -4)](https://tex.z-dn.net/?f=A%20%3D%20%28-2%2C%20-4%29)
![B = (6, 1)](https://tex.z-dn.net/?f=B%20%3D%20%286%2C%201%29)
Required
Determine coordinates of P
When line segment is divided in ratios, the following formula calculates the coordinates;
![P(x,y) = \{\frac{mx_2 + nx_1}{m+n}, \frac{my_2 + ny_1}{m+n}\}](https://tex.z-dn.net/?f=P%28x%2Cy%29%20%3D%20%5C%7B%5Cfrac%7Bmx_2%20%2B%20nx_1%7D%7Bm%2Bn%7D%2C%20%5Cfrac%7Bmy_2%20%2B%20ny_1%7D%7Bm%2Bn%7D%5C%7D)
In this case;
![m:n = 2:1](https://tex.z-dn.net/?f=m%3An%20%3D%202%3A1)
![(x_1,y_1) = (-2, -4)](https://tex.z-dn.net/?f=%28x_1%2Cy_1%29%20%3D%20%28-2%2C%20-4%29)
![(x_2,y_2) = (6, 1)](https://tex.z-dn.net/?f=%28x_2%2Cy_2%29%20%3D%20%286%2C%201%29)
So, the coordinates of P is calculated as thus
![P(x,y) = \{\frac{2 * 6 + 1 * (-2)}{2+1}, \frac{2 * 1 + 1 * (-4)}{2+1}\}](https://tex.z-dn.net/?f=P%28x%2Cy%29%20%3D%20%5C%7B%5Cfrac%7B2%20%2A%206%20%2B%201%20%2A%20%28-2%29%7D%7B2%2B1%7D%2C%20%5Cfrac%7B2%20%2A%201%20%2B%201%20%2A%20%28-4%29%7D%7B2%2B1%7D%5C%7D)
![P(x,y) = \{\frac{12 -2}{3}, \frac{2 -4}{3}\}](https://tex.z-dn.net/?f=P%28x%2Cy%29%20%3D%20%5C%7B%5Cfrac%7B12%20-2%7D%7B3%7D%2C%20%5Cfrac%7B2%20-4%7D%7B3%7D%5C%7D)
![P(x,y) = \{\frac{10}{3}, \frac{-2}{3}\}](https://tex.z-dn.net/?f=P%28x%2Cy%29%20%3D%20%5C%7B%5Cfrac%7B10%7D%7B3%7D%2C%20%5Cfrac%7B-2%7D%7B3%7D%5C%7D)
Hence, the coordinates of P is
![P(\frac{10}{3}, \frac{-2}{3})](https://tex.z-dn.net/?f=P%28%5Cfrac%7B10%7D%7B3%7D%2C%20%5Cfrac%7B-2%7D%7B3%7D%29)
